About the video: Finding Inspiration and Ideas

Overview

“Before jumping in, it's always good to start exploring other works to get inspired and have as a reference. Here, I will discuss good methods to organize them, such as developing a mood board on Pinterest. You can always go back to the mood board to brainstorm new ideas. These reference images will contain elements that you can add to your composition. ”

Partial transcription of the video

“ Finding Inspiration and Ideas Now that you know about me and my influences, let's get started. Here, you'll learn to create an abstract procedural character in Cinema 4D. I'll talk about the inspiration process and how to generate ideas. Before we jump into Cinema 4D, we'll sketch our scene in Photoshop. After we sketch and develop our character, we can rig, model, and animate our character in CGI. Once the character is animated and modeled, we'll create materials and lighting for the scene. We'll composite our scene in After Effects in which we'll export and publish our scene, and prepar...”

Alex Kiesling is a digital painter, 3D Artist, and Animator born in Wisconsin, US. He first began exploring art in the early 2000s via Tumblr. He later went on to graduate from Rhode Island School of Design as an illustrator. While still in search of his style, he moved to New York City, and started his career working in a children’s app company. There he found an appreciation for art that was more playful and began growing a following on social media, which attracted clients. He later left his job to pursue his freelance work full-time.

Now, Alex works in editorial and advertising for commercial brands. He has worked for companies including Apple, Google, MTV, Adobe, and The New York Times, and shares his work with over 45K followers on Instagram.
